How they compare
Cuba currently reports 0.23 kg/cap against 0.22 kg/cap in Nepal, a difference of 0.01 kg/cap.
The two have swapped places 2 times across 63 shared years of data; in 1961 it was Cuba ahead.
Cuba ranks 150th and Nepal ranks 153rd of 212 countries.
Cuba has averaged higher in every one of the 7 decades both report.
Head to head by decade
| Decade | Cuba | Nepal | Difference | Ahead |
|---|---|---|---|---|
| 1960s | 9.55 kg/cap | 0.0044 kg/cap | 9.55 kg/cap | Cuba |
| 1970s | 12.7 kg/cap | 0.073 kg/cap | 12.63 kg/cap | Cuba |
| 1980s | 21.39 kg/cap | 0.051 kg/cap | 21.34 kg/cap | Cuba |
| 1990s | 7.07 kg/cap | 0.082 kg/cap | 6.99 kg/cap | Cuba |
| 2000s | 3.26 kg/cap | 0.0378 kg/cap | 3.22 kg/cap | Cuba |
| 2010s | 3.58 kg/cap | 0.148 kg/cap | 3.43 kg/cap | Cuba |
| 2020s | 1.1 kg/cap | 0.286 kg/cap | 0.812 kg/cap | Cuba |
Averages of every year both report within each decade.

About this data
The Fertilizers by Nutrient dataset contains information on the totals in nutrients for Production, Trade and Agriculture Use of inorganic (chemical or mineral) fertilizers. The data are provided for the three primary plant nutrients: nitrogen (N), phosphorus (expressed as P2O5) and potassium (expressed as K2O). Both straight and compound fertilizers are included.
